L. A. Rvachev is a scholar working on Modeling and Simulation, Statistical and Nonlinear Physics and Epidemiology. According to data from OpenAlex, L. A. Rvachev has authored 6 papers receiving a total of 433 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Modeling and Simulation, 1 paper in Statistical and Nonlinear Physics and 1 paper in Epidemiology. Recurrent topics in L. A. Rvachev’s work include COVID-19 epidemiological studies (5 papers), Mathematical and Theoretical Epidemiology and Ecology Models (1 paper) and Complex Network Analysis Techniques (1 paper). L. A. Rvachev is often cited by papers focused on COVID-19 epidemiological studies (5 papers), Mathematical and Theoretical Epidemiology and Ecology Models (1 paper) and Complex Network Analysis Techniques (1 paper). L. A. Rvachev collaborates with scholars based in Russia, United States and United Kingdom. L. A. Rvachev's co-authors include Ira M. Longini and has published in prestigious journals such as Mathematical Biosciences, Advances in Applied Probability and Cybernetics and Systems Analysis.
